Your gut microbiome — the trillions of microbes living in your digestive tract — plays a vital role in digestion, immunity, energy, mood, inflammation, and overall wellbeing. The good news is that with the right information and simple daily habits, it’s possible to support and improve gut health without expensive or complicated interventions.
